  • Law360: A powerhouse in legal journalism, Law360 offers in-depth coverage of ongoing regulatory and securities litigation. Their articles often feature expert commentary from securities attorneys and former SEC officials, giving you a front-row seat to the courtroom drama. For XRP holders, this is a goldmine of context and clarity.
  • Reuters Legal: Known for its unbiased reporting, Reuters Legal provides timely updates on federal court filings, motions, and rulings. Their coverage of the Ripple case has been consistent, especially during key developments like summary judgment filings and Hinman document disclosures. It’s ideal for both casual readers and deep-dive researchers.
  • CoinDesk Legal & Policy: While CoinDesk is primarily a crypto news outlet, its Legal & Policy section is a hidden gem. The platform often breaks news related to SEC enforcement actions, crypto regulation, and digital asset classification — all of which are central to the Ripple saga. Bonus: Their writers know their way around a blockchain.
  • The Block: Another crypto-native outlet, The Block offers a balanced blend of market analysis and legal updates. Their investigative pieces often uncover behind-the-scenes moves by regulators and companies alike. It’s a must-read when Ripple files a new motion or the SEC drops a surprise statement.
  • JD Supra: Think of JD Supra as a curated legal blog aggregator. It features articles written by law firms and legal professionals, many of whom specialize in fintech and securities law. These posts often break down complex rulings into digestible insights, making it easier for investors to interpret how a decision could impact XRP’s price behavior.

    Reliable social media accounts and influencers

    In the fast-paced world of crypto litigation, social media often beats traditional news outlets to the punch. When it comes to the Ripple vs SEC lawsuit, Twitter (or X, if you’re staying on-brand) is the digital town square where legal experts, blockchain analysts, and XRP diehards gather to dissect every motion, ruling, and eyebrow-raising development in real time. But let’s be honest — not all voices are created equal. If you want signal over noise, here’s who you should be following.

    • @FilanLaw (James K. Filan): A former federal prosecutor, Filan has become the unofficial court reporter of the Ripple case. He consistently posts court documents, hearing schedules, and legal interpretations with clarity and speed. If a new filing hits the docket, chances are Filan’s followers will know about it within minutes. His updates are indispensable for XRP investors trying to front-run market sentiment.
    • @JohnEDeaton1 (John E. Deaton): As the founder of CryptoLaw and a vocal advocate for XRP holders, Deaton offers passionate, legally grounded commentary on the case. He filed an amicus brief on behalf of XRP investors and regularly hosts Twitter Spaces and threads that break down complex legal proceedings into digestible, actionable insights. His community-first approach makes him a must-follow for those with skin in the game.
    • @EleanorTerrett: A journalist at FOX Business, Terrett has emerged as one of the most credible media voices covering crypto regulation. She often tweets exclusive scoops and insider insights, especially around SEC enforcement actions. Her reporting bridges the gap between mainstream finance and crypto-native communities.
    • @Leerzeit (Mr. Huber): Known for his investigative deep dives and razor-sharp threads, Mr. Huber connects dots others miss — from FOIA requests to SEC internal communications. He’s not an attorney, but his ability to crowdsource information and challenge narratives makes his feed a goldmine for those looking to understand the broader implications of the case.
    • @DigitalAssetBuy: While more market-focused, this account provides timely XRP price action updates and speculative analysis tied to legal developments. Perfect for traders looking to capitalize on volatility around court dates or filings.

    Beyond Twitter, YouTube and LinkedIn also offer a few gems. Legal experts like Jeremy Hogan (via his Legal Briefs channel) have cultivated large followings by offering plain-English explanations of legalese-heavy court documents. Hogan’s videos often come with charts, timelines, and even a few dad jokes — a rare combo that makes legal analysis not just tolerable, but actually enjoyable.

        These posts often include quotes from Ripple executives like CEO Brad Garlinghouse and General Counsel Stuart Alderoty, whose commentary provides a window into the company’s legal strategy and confidence level. Alderoty, in particular, has become a key voice in the legal crypto space, offering nuanced takes on SEC overreach and regulatory clarity. Following his posts on LinkedIn and Twitter can give investors a real sense of how Ripple plans to navigate the legal maze ahead.

        On the other side of the aisle, the SEC’s official press release page and @SECGov Twitter account are essential for tracking the Commission’s enforcement actions, public statements, and policy updates. While not always XRP-specific, these releases provide critical context for how the agency views digital assets, initial coin offerings (ICOs), and secondary market transactions. When the SEC files a new motion or appeals a ruling, it’s usually announced here first — often triggering immediate market reactions.

        One example of this was the SEC’s decision to appeal the ruling on programmatic sales of XRP. The announcement came via a formal press release, and within minutes, crypto Twitter was ablaze with analysis.           • Ripple’s legal updates: Found on Ripple’s blog, these summaries break down court developments, explain the company’s legal stance, and often link directly to court documents. Bookmark it for fast, accurate insights.
          • SEC litigation releases: This section of the SEC’s website lists all enforcement actions, including those involving Ripple. It’s a treasure trove for legal analysts and investors who want to understand the Commission’s broader crypto strategy.
          • Investor Alerts and Bulletins: Also from the SEC, these are useful for understanding how the agency wants retail investors to interpret legal decisions — a key factor in sentiment analysis.

          For those looking to go deeper, the Public Access to Court Electronic Records (PACER) system allows you to access official court filings directly. While a bit technical and not the most user-friendly interface, it’s the source that all others pull from. If you’re the type who likes to read the fine print before making a trade, PACER is where you’ll find the raw legal documents — from summary judgments to amicus briefs.

          Pro tip: Combine these official statements with alerts from Twitter influencers and legal news outlets for a 360-degree view. For example, when Ripple files a new motion, the document appears on PACER first, then Ripple may release a statement on its blog, and finally, someone like @FilanLaw or @JohnEDeaton1 will summarize it for the community. This layered approach ensures you’re not just first to know — you’re first to understand.

            Let’s break down the best platforms where the XRP Army and legal sleuths gather to share insights and speculate on what’s coming next in the Ripple vs SEC saga:

            • Reddit’s r/Ripple: This subreddit is the unofficial HQ of XRP discussion on the internet. With over 300,000 members, it’s a mix of news updates, legal interpretations, price speculation, and the occasional moonshot meme. Users frequently post links to court documents, Ripple announcements, and market analyses. The upvote system helps surface the most relevant content, and the comment threads often include smart, crowd-sourced breakdowns of legal filings. Keep an eye on flairs like “Legal Discussion” and “SEC Lawsuit” for the most valuable threads.
            • XRP Chat (XRPTalk.org): A dedicated forum for all things XRP, this platform predates many crypto communities and has a loyal base of Ripple followers. Topics range from legal updates to partnership speculation and technical analysis. The forum layout makes it easy to follow ongoing discussions, and the moderation keeps spam to a minimum. Think of it as a quieter, more focused alternative to Reddit.
            • Discord Servers: Several XRP-focused Discord communities offer real-time chat rooms where members analyze legal developments and share investment strategies. Servers like “XRP Community Chat” and “CryptoLaw Community” (associated with John Deaton) are particularly valuable. These spaces often feature live reactions to court filings, coordinated research efforts, and even guest appearances from legal experts. Plus, with dedicated channels for charts, news, and speculation, you can tailor your experience to your interests.
            • Telegram Groups: If you prefer a fast-paced, mobile-first experience, Telegram is worth exploring. Groups like “XRP Investors” and “Ripple SEC Lawsuit Updates” offer constant streams of information, although the signal-to-noise ratio can vary. Look for groups moderated by known community members or legal professionals to avoid the FUD and shill traps. Bonus: many of these chats include bots that auto-post updates from PACER and Ripple’s blog.

            These platforms aren’t just echo chambers — they function as decentralized intelligence networks. For example, when the SEC’s internal emails regarding William Hinman’s speech were released, Reddit threads immediately lit up with document analysis, timeline reconstructions, and speculation about how it could affect the classification of XRP. Discord and Telegram groups followed suit, with members posting annotated PDFs and drawing parallels to other crypto enforcement cases. Within hours, the community had crowdsourced insights that even some legal analysts missed.
